      minecraft 1.9 is unplayable on windows 10
      Yesterday when 1.9 came out, I was really exited because I have been waiting for this update for a long time. But I came with a BIG ISSUE.
      Once minecraft 1.9 started, it had REALLY low FPS. I first thought my GPU was too weak for minecraft, but if it was, my CPU would go at its best. but when I looked at performance on task manager, my CPU, memory, and my HDD was running like they normally are when I play minecraft. I did some investigating and I found that this bug (or technical difficulty) started in 15w41b snapshot.I believe the main cause of this is that minecraft is loading too many chunks at once, because when I press ESC to go to the options menu, I get over 60 FPS. I have exported 2 pictures of my problem and below is my PC specs.
      PC model: HP Pavilion x360
      processor: Intel quadcore I5 5200U @2.2 Gigahertz (actually 2.5 at maximum)
      Memory: 8GB DDR3, 1 of 2 slots used
      Hard drive: HDD 1TB technical: WDC WD10SPCX-60KHSTO
      Graphics: Intel HD Graphics 5500
